Identify the slope and y-intercept of the
equation:
2x + 2y = -10

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

2x + 2y = -10

Making y as subject

2y = -2x - 10

Dividing by 2

y = -2x/2 - 10/2

y = -x - 5

Comparing with y = mx + c

Slope m = -1, y intercept c = -5
